Roeland Boot is a PhD Candidate at Utrecht University's Faculty of Science, affiliated with the Freudenthal Institute for science education research. He has been teaching high school and pre-university physics since 1992 while conducting computational modeling research. His work focuses on integrating computational modeling into secondary physics education through Lesson Study, developing student-driven research materials.
Research interests include:
- Computational modeling in physics education
- Modeling competence development
- Science pedagogy through computer simulations
- Interdisciplinary teaching approaches
Notable publications (2017-2024) explore uranium glass radiation sources, roller coaster physics, and quantum mechanics teaching. Research funded by NRO (National Education Research Organisation). He also serves as an editor for the Dutch Journal of Physics and works as a teacher educator.
